No lectures on debt, up 174 bn due to Superbonus says Meloni

The government will take no lectures from the opposition on debt since it swelled by some 174 billion euros due to the Superbonus green home improvement scheme introduced by a previous government, Premier Giorgia Meloni told parliament at Premier’s Question Time Wednesday.
“I always encounter a certain contradiction in the accusations against this government,” she told the Senate.

“We are accused on the one hand of implementing austerity measures and on the other reprimanded for the rising debt-to-GDP ratio, but “the debt is growing only thanks to the Superbonus, €174 billion” which “we will finish paying in 2027 when our mandate ends.” Prime Minister Giorgia Meloni said this responding to a question from Stefano Patuanelli of the opposition 5-Star Movement, on initiatives to promote growth and industrial competitiveness.
